1/9 Haig St, Coorparoo is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om Townhouse with 1 parking spaces and was built in 2013. The property has a land size of 140m2 and floor size of 94m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2022.

The size of Coorparoo is approximately 5.4 square kilometres. It has 31 parks covering nearly 10.1% of total area. The population of Coorparoo in 2016 was 16282 people. By 2021 the population was 18132 showing a population growth of 11.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Coorparoo is 20-29 years. Households in Coorparoo are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Coorparoo work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 52.30% of the homes in Coorparoo were owner-occupied compared with 52.10% in 2016.
Coorparoo has 9,927 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Coorparoo have seen a 87.35%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 114.57% increase. As at 31 December 2025:
